Plaza Indonesia is located in central Jakarta and is often referred to as "PI". Plaza Indonesia opened its doors in mid 1990.[1]

It is located on the corner of Jakarta's The Selamat Datang (Welcome) Statue.

Plaza Indonesia Mall[edit]

Plaza Indonesia Mall

Plaza Indonesia Shopping Center opened in March 1990 on a site of 38,050 sqm at the junction of Jalan M. H Thamrin and Jalan Kebon Kacang Raya, in Jakarta’s business district. The shopping center was designed by Hellmuth Obata & Kassabaum, and has undergone several major renovations; in 1996, 2000 and 2008.[2] Renovations of the south façade and Lamoda Café in the atrium are also scheduled in 2014.

Plaza Indonesia Retail Extension[edit]

In 2009, Plaza Indonesia expanded with 42,325sqm of gross floor area in 6 levels, with 24,672 sqm more space. The first three levels of the retail extension are connected to the existing shopping center. The 4th to 6th levels are dedicated to "modern lifestyle concepts"[clarification needed], with various dining and entertainment facilities. The retail extension has an entrance on Jalan M. H Thamrin providing access from Jakarta’s central avenues, Jalan M. H Thamrin and Jalan Sudirman. The extension also provides 5 levels of underground parking. Plaza Indonesia houses luxurious brands, such as Hermés, Louis Vuitton, Celine, Chanel, Coach, Dior, Gucci, Givenchy, Kenzo, DKNY, Longchamp, Bottega Veneta, Giuseppe Zanotti, Jimmy Choo, TOD'S, Valentino, Versace, Etro, Fendi, Furla, Balenciaga, Saint Laurent Paris, Lanvin, Marc by Marc Jacobs, Mulberry, MaxMara, Burberry, Stella McCartney, Ermenegildo Zegna, Diane von Fürstenberg, Emporio Armani, Giorgio Armani, Canali, Aigner, Hugo Boss, Loewe, Brioni, Salvatore Ferragamo, Chrsitian Louboutin, Cartier, BCBG Max Azria, Bvlgari, Tiffany & Co and Rolex. Most luxury and International brands have launched their first Indonesian store in Plaza Indonesia, and many of these brands are tenants since the shopping center’s opening in 1990.

Office Tower and Hotel[edit]

Plaza Indonesia shopping mall is adjacent to The Plaza office tower and Grand Hyatt hotel (both are accessible from Plaza Indonesia shopping mall. [3]
